远程网络开机控制电路及计算机系统的制作方法

文档序号:16839544发布日期:2019-02-12 21:23阅读:257来源:国知局
远程网络开机控制电路及计算机系统的制作方法

本实用新型涉及计算机控制技术领域,尤其涉及一种远程网络开机控制电路及计算机系统。



背景技术:

随着互联网的普及和深入,越来越多的行业应用场景里的终端设备都是接入在网络里,分布于各个应用点,这样的部署模式必然提出对终端设备的远程控制和管理。远程网络控制开机启动是最基础的功能之一,传统的办法是依靠计算机南桥芯片来实现此功能,例如,授权公告号为CN204679950U,专利名称为“实现远程唤醒的计算机网络系统”的实用新型专利,通过南桥芯片通过网络控制器接收开机信号控制开机。但是计算机南桥芯片作为系统核心的控制部件,受制于各种状态的限制,所以对于远程网络开机功能也有一些状态条件限制,例如:不能在非法断电后的条件下,实现远程网络开机……等等,这样就极大的限制了应用场景和需求,因此完全依靠计算机南桥芯片来实现远程网络开机存在可靠性差,限制条件多的缺陷。



技术实现要素:

本实用新型实施例所要解决的技术问题在于,提供一种远程网络开机控制电路及计算机系统,以使提高远程网络开机的可靠性。

为了解决上述技术问题,本实用新型实施例提出了一种远程网络开机控制电路,应用于计算机中,所述计算机包括南桥芯片,所述控制电路包括:

用于通过网络远程接收开机指令并根据开机指令生成低电平的脉冲信号的网络模块;

用于连接计算机的南桥芯片的驱动模块;及

与网络模块及驱动模块电连接的主控模块,所述主控模块用于通过驱动模块采集南桥芯片的状态信号,并根据状态信号、脉冲信号生成开机信号或忽略开机指令;所述驱动模块用于接收主控模块的开机信号,并经过电平转换对计算机的南桥芯片进行开机触发。

进一步地,所述网络模块包括网络接口及网络控制器,网络接口用于通过网络外接发送开机指令的控制中心,网络控制器与网络接口及主控模块电连接。

进一步地,所述主控模块为采用STM8S003F3P6型号的单片机。

进一步地,所述驱动模块采用2N7002型号的芯片,且2N7002型号的芯片的G2脚用于电连接南桥芯片,D1脚与主控模块电连接。

相应地,本实用新型实施例还提供了一种计算机系统,包括上述的远程网络开机控制电路,还包括CPU、北桥芯片以及与驱动模块电连接的南桥芯片,北桥芯片与CPU及南桥芯片电连接。

本实用新型实施例通过提出一种远程网络开机控制电路及计算机系统,所述控制电路包括网络模块、驱动模块及主控模块,通过采用主控模块根据南桥芯片的状态以及通过网络远程接收的开机指令控制开机,解决了南桥芯片控制开机不稳定以及限制条件多的问题,进而提高了远程网络开机的可靠性。

附图说明

图1是本实用新型实施例的远程网络开机控制电路的结构示意图。

图2是本实用新型实施例的网络接口的电路图。

图3是本实用新型实施例的网络控制器的电路图。

图4是本实用新型实施例的主控模块的电路图。

图5是本实用新型实施例的驱动模块的电路图。

图6是本实用新型实施例的计算机系统的结构示意图。

具体实施方式

需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互结合,下面结合附图和具体实施例对本实用新型作进一步详细说明。

本实用新型实施例中若有方向性指示(诸如上、下、左、右、前、后……)仅用于解释在某一特定姿态(如附图所示)下各部件之间的相对位置关系、运动情况等,如果该特定姿态发生改变时,则该方向性指示也相应地随之改变。

另外,在本实用新型中若涉及“第一”、“第二”等的描述仅用于描述目的,而不能理解为指示或暗示其相对重要性或者隐含指明所指示的技术特征的数量。由此,限定有“第一”、“第二”的特征可以明示或者隐含地包括至少一个该特征。

请参照图1,本实用新型实施例的远程网络开机控制电路包括网络模块、驱动模块及主控模块。

本实用新型实施例的远程网络开机控制电路应用于计算机中,所述计算机包括南桥芯片。本实用新型实施例的远程网络开机控制电路通过独立的电路结构,外接于计算机的主板之上,以电平控制的方式实现对主板的定时自动开机控制,不仅可靠性更好,而且易于操作、使用。

网络模块用于通过网络远程接收开机指令并根据开机指令生成低电平的脉冲信号。网络模块主要用于计算机实现与网络的接入功能,同时当网络的控制中心(中控台)向指定的计算机下达网络开机指令的时候,网络模块负责接收指令,并将网络模块的Wake信号触发一个低电平脉冲信号。

驱动模块与南桥芯片电连接。驱动模块接收主控模块发送的开机信号,经过电平转换和驱动(驱动程序),对计算机的南桥芯片进行开机触发,最终完成远程网络开机功能。

主控模块与网络模块及驱动模块电连接。主控模块用于通过驱动模块采集南桥芯片的状态信号,并根据状态信号、脉冲信号生成开机信号或忽略开机指令;当网络模块生成低电平的脉冲信号时,主控模块根据计算机的南桥芯片的状态信号,判断当前计算机主机是否处于关机状态,如果计算机主机处于关机状态则释放开机信号,如果主机已经处于开机状态,则忽略控制中心发过来的开机指令。

作为一种实施方式,网络模块包括网络接口及网络控制器。网络接口用于通过网络外接发送开机指令的控制中心,电路图如图2所示。网络控制器与网络接口及主控模块电连接,电路图如图3所示。

作为一种实施方式,主控模块为采用STM8S003F3P6型号的单片机,电路图如图4所示。

作为一种实施方式,驱动模块采用2N7002型号的芯片,且2N7002型号的芯片的G2脚与南桥芯片电连接,D1脚与主控模块电连接,电路图如图5所示。

本实用新型实施例的远程网络开机控制电路是独立于计算机CPU与南桥主系统外的一套子控制系统,它通过时时的侦测计算系统状态信号,可以非常准确的判断出计算系统当前的状态,并根据此状态判断开机指令的合理性,不受计算系统的影响,可以非常独立运行,从而回避了诸多条件的限制,真正意义上做到可靠、准确的实现远程网络开机功能,比起传统的依靠计算机南桥芯片自身来实现远程网络开机,更加的可靠,没有各种受限制的条件,完美的解决了可靠,准确的行业痛点。

请参照图6,本实用新型实施例的计算机系统包括远程网络开机控制电路、CPU、北桥芯片以及南桥芯片。

南桥芯片与驱动模块电连接,北桥芯片与CPU及南桥芯片电连接。南桥芯片将当前计算机系统的状态信号通过驱动模块发送至主控模块;当南桥芯片接收到驱动模块发送的开机触发信号后,通过北桥芯片激活CPU,进行开机。

尽管已经示出和描述了本实用新型的实施例,对于本领域的普通技术人员而言,可以理解在不脱离本实用新型的原理和精神的情况下可以对这些实施例进行多种变化、修改、替换和变型,本实用新型的范围由所附权利要求及其等同范围限定。

当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1